Abstract

Inverse Heat Conduction Problems(IHCPs) have been extensively studied over the last 60 years. They have numerous applications in many branches of science and technology.The problem consists in determining the temperature and heat flux at inaccessible parts of the boundary of a 2- or 3-dimension al body from corresponding data–called ”Cauchy data” on accessible parts of the boundary. It is well-known that IHCPs are severely ill-posed which means that small perturbations in the data may cause extremely large errors in the solution. In this contribution, I present an analysis of numerical solution of nonlinear inverse heat conduction problem in a region with moving boundaries, a regularization method is used to construct an algorithm for smoothing the experimental data in a complication of the input data for the inverse problem.
